About this cigar

The Casa Magna Liga F is a very good expression of modern strength, offered in a classic parejo. It suits full-bodied smokers perfectly, giving the blend enough room to perform without losing control. Moreover, it delivers the ideal balance of airflow and intensity for a rich, bold experience.

"F" stands for Fuerte, and this cigar fully embodies that promise. Produced by the Quesada family in the Dominican Republic, it challenges expectations of mild Dominican tobacco. The sun-drenched Ecuador Sungrown wrapper surrounds a muscular core of Dominican binder and filler leaves. Additionally, the leaves are chosen for richness and oil content, creating bold, earthy flavours with Dominican refinement.

How should I store it once it arrives?

Keep it in a humidor or an airtight box with a 65% or 69% Boveda pack, somewhere around 18 to 20°C. British houses get very dry in winter once the heating goes on, so a sealed container makes a real difference.
